As I heard from a friend who's friend is working at SONY, it is 
4.2/3bsd port, by SONY people.  

They have various configurations, but their current systems are built 
around either one or two 68030s, depending on the models. They have 
various different display configurations, with/without disk drive in
the chasis, etc.  The "feel" of dual processor 68020 NEWS according
to one of our professor who used it for a few month in Japan, was that
it was faster than single processor camparable models of SUNs.

They have X-window and  GMMW ("Give Me More Window" window system 
originated from Kyoto Univ.), NSF licsnsed from SUN Co., etc. They 
of course support Kanji.

Sony NEWS workstation are very popular in Japan, and lots of software
venders are porting softwares on it.  It is popular to the universities,
too.
